Which of the following sentences has a correct signal phrase for the book The Nasty Bits written by author Anthony Bourdain? Que

stion 1 options: A) According to Anthony, “Perhaps the best thing chefs can do is cook, whenever possible, with heart” (40). B) In The Nasty Bits, chef Anthony Bourdain states, “Perhaps the best thing chefs can do is cook, whenever possible, with heart” (40). C) The Nasty Bits states, “Perhaps the best thing chefs can do is cook, whenever possible, with heart” (40). D) “Perhaps the best thing chefs can do is cook, whenever possible, with heart” (40).

The best signal phrase is In The Nasty Bits, chef Anthony Bourdain states, “Perhaps the best thing chefs can do is cook, whenever possible, with heart” (40)

In formal writing, signal phrases are phrases and words used to introduce a quotation. This commonly includes the first name and last name of the author and an introductory word such as states, thinks, asserts, claims, etc. Also, details such as the profession of the author and the title of the book, article, etc. can be included.

In this context, the best phrase is option B, these are the reasons:

  • This is the only one that includes the name and last name of the author (Anthony Bourdain)
  • It includes the word "states" that is appropriate for the quote
  • It has complementary information such as the title of the book "The Nasty Bits" and the profession "chef" that make the signal phrase to be complete
